IB协议规范Vol 1-Release-1.4解析
需积分: 5 4 浏览量
更新于2024-11-02
收藏 9.3MB ZIP 举报
资源摘要信息:"IB协议 IB Specification Vol 1-Release-1.4.pdf"
IB协议,即InfiniBand协议,是一种广泛应用于高性能计算(HPC)和数据中心环境中的网络标准。它支持远程直接内存访问(RDMA)技术,可以实现高带宽、低延迟的网络传输。IB协议的一系列规范定义了网络架构、协议、硬件接口和软件接口等关键要素,是InfiniBand技术实施的基础。
该文件"IB Specification Vol 1-Release-1.4.pdf"属于InfiniBand协议第一卷(Volume 1)的一部分,提供Release 1.4版本的规范,即该规范的第1.4次正式发布。文件的发布版本号表明了规范的稳定性和成熟度,为开发者和用户提供了一个标准化的参考文档。
RDMA(Remote Direct Memory Access)是InfiniBand协议中的一项关键技术,允许一个节点直接访问另一节点的内存,而无需中间的操作系统干预。这意味着数据传输可以在不涉及CPU的情况下进行,极大减少了数据传输的延迟,并提高了网络通信的效率。RDMA对于需要高速数据传输的应用场景特别重要,比如数据库服务、存储网络、并行计算和大规模科学计算等。
该文档是IB协议的技术开发者的宝贵资源,详细阐述了IB技术的基础架构、数据传输机制、服务级别、可靠性和错误处理机制等。具体到Release 1.4版本,它可能还包括了一些更新的功能和改进,比如对现有协议的增强、对特定使用案例的支持增强、以及对硬件和软件的兼容性更新等。
文件中可能包含了以下知识点:
1. InfiniBand协议架构:介绍了IB协议的整体架构,包括子网、端口、通道、服务级别、队列对等概念,以及它们如何协同工作以实现高效网络通信。
2. 连接管理:说明了如何建立和管理InfiniBand网络中的连接,包括节点发现、链路初始化、路径建立和故障恢复等流程。
3. 数据传输机制:详细描述了数据包的格式、传输流程、QoS(服务质量)特性以及如何使用RDMA技术进行内存到内存的数据传输。
4. RDMA技术细节:深入探讨了RDMA的工作原理、优势、以及在不同应用场景下的使用方法和最佳实践。
5. 网络服务质量(QoS):介绍了如何在InfiniBand网络中实现服务质量管理,确保不同流量能够根据优先级得到适当的处理。
6. 错误处理和恢复机制:讨论了网络中的错误检测、报告、恢复和容错机制,以确保网络的高可靠性和稳定性。
7. 硬件和软件接口:提供了InfiniBand硬件和软件的接口规范,包括硬件互连的物理层和链路层协议,以及软件中的通信子系统。
由于文件仅提供了名称而未给出具体内容,所以以上知识点是根据文件标题、描述、标签及文件名称列表可能包含的知识点推测的,不一定能完全涵盖文件的具体内容。要获取更详细和准确的信息,需要对文件的具体内容进行分析和学习。
2021-10-19 上传
146 浏览量
2022-06-10 上传
2024-02-24 上传
149 浏览量
379 浏览量
2020-04-22 上传
2023-12-14 上传
2023-10-25 上传
caodongwang
- 粉丝: 1293
- 资源: 9
最新资源
- Android圆角进度条控件的设计与应用
- mui框架实现带侧边栏的响应式布局
- Android仿知乎横线直线进度条实现教程
- SSM选课系统实现:Spring+SpringMVC+MyBatis源码剖析
- 使用JavaScript开发的流星待办事项应用
- Google Code Jam 2015竞赛回顾与Java编程实践
- Angular 2与NW.js集成:通过Webpack和Gulp构建环境详解
- OneDayTripPlanner:数字化城市旅游活动规划助手
- TinySTM 轻量级原子操作库的详细介绍与安装指南
- 模拟PHP序列化:JavaScript实现序列化与反序列化技术
- ***进销存系统全面功能介绍与开发指南
- 掌握Clojure命名空间的正确重新加载技巧
- 免费获取VMD模态分解Matlab源代码与案例数据
- BuglyEasyToUnity最新更新优化:简化Unity开发者接入流程
- Android学生俱乐部项目任务2解析与实践
- 掌握Elixir语言构建高效分布式网络爬虫